0推荐
29K 浏览

代码生成利器:IDEA 强大的 Live Templates

Java 开发过程经常需要编写有固定格式的代码,例如说声明一个私有变量, logger 或者 bean 等等。对于这种小范围的代码生成,我们可以利用 IDEA 提供的 Live Template...
JeannaSong 8年前   
0推荐
13K 浏览

Java开源:实现基於反向传播算法的神经网路

Using Java Swing to implement backpropagation neural network. Learning algorithm can refer to thi...
xjyh8549 8年前   
0推荐
11K 浏览

Java 注解介绍

Annotation 、 ElementType 、 RetentionPolicy 这三个类是注解中最重要的类, 没有这三个类就没有注解 ,其中 Annotation 是接口,其余两个是枚举。
qvuy6712 8年前   
0推荐
13K 浏览

java实现图片滤镜的高级玩法

目前,cv4j 已经支持了十几种滤镜的效果,并优化了之前的算法,除此之外我们还使用了 Rxjava2 来封装滤镜的操作。
ThomasB64 8年前   
0推荐
9K 浏览

ART深度探索开篇:从Method Hook谈起

Android上的热修复框架 AndFix 想必已经是耳熟能详,它的原理实际上很简单:方法替换——Java层的每一个方法在虚拟机实现里面都对应着一个ArtMethod的结构体,只要把原方法的结构...
0推荐
16K 浏览

Java Stream API进阶篇

本节我们将仍然以 Stream 为例,介绍流的规约操作。
qq678770 8年前   
Java   API   Java开发  
0推荐
17K 浏览

2017年你不能错过的Java类库

后,整理出来的。因为内容非常好,我便将它整理成参考列表分享给大家, 同时附上各个库的特性简介和示例。
LilianaCasw 8年前   
0推荐
16K 浏览

Java Stream API入门篇

你可能没意识到Java对函数式编程的重视程度,看看Java 8加入函数式编程扩充多少功能就清楚了。
yuyaojin 8年前   
Java   API   Java开发  
0推荐
5K 浏览

Android应用安全风险与防范

最近一段时间在做Android应用安全方面的功课,本文进行简单梳理方便以后Review,有错误和遗漏之处还请大家指出。
0推荐
12K 浏览

Java核心技术点之注解

本文是对Java中注解相关知识点的简单总结,若有叙述不清晰或是不准确的地方,希望大家可以指正,谢谢大家:)
bcz5k4567 8年前   
0推荐
20K 浏览

Java 和微服务,第 4 部分: 处理数据

在微服务系统中,具有混合持久性的环境时,有必要让数据处理保持可管理。为了解释如何实现此目标,本章会简要介绍微服务在数据处理方面的特征,然后介绍如何使用基于 Java 的微服务实现此目的。
66xx88 8年前   
Java   微服务  
0推荐
12K 浏览

聊聊Java的泛型及实现

和C++以模板来实现静多态不同,Java基于运行时支持选择了泛型,两者的实现原理大相庭径。C++可以支持基本类型作为模板参数,Java却只能接受类作为泛型参数;Java可以在泛型类的方法中取得自...
AbdulHarvey 8年前   
0推荐
14K 浏览

从操作系统内核看 Java 非阻塞 IO 事件检测

非阻塞服务器模型最重要的一个特点是,在调用读取或写入接口后立即返回,而不会进入阻塞状态。在探讨单线程非阻塞IO模型前必须要先了解非阻塞情况下Socket事件的检测机制,因为对于非阻塞模式最重要的...
Ver68X 8年前   
Java   Socket   IO   Java开发  
0推荐
16K 浏览

UILabel简单高效实现圆角的方式

我们会经常遇到这样一个需求,给TableViewCell添加标签,例如:饿了么App中店铺会有,减、特、新等标签,这些标签一般都是用UILabel控件实现,UILabel中设置text,text...
yuzhiwen12 8年前   
0推荐
11K 浏览

Java性能调优之容器扩容问题

在Java和Android编程中,我们经常使用类似ArrayList,HashMap等这些容器。这些容器少则存储几条,多则上千甚至更多。作为性能调优的一部分,容器调优往往被我们忽略,本文将尝试探...
hiiyep 8年前   
0推荐
14K 浏览

Lambda表达式和Java集合框架

Java8为容器新增一些有用的方法,这些方法有些是为完善原有功能,有些是为引入函数式编程(Lambda表达式),学习和使用这些方法有助于我们写出更加简洁有效的代码.本文分别以ArrayList和...
EzraHaddon 8年前   
0推荐
12K 浏览

关于Android strings.xml-你应该了解的几个原则

但是说不定什么时候你使用不同的string了,这时你就需要重新创建两个新的string,而且还要修改java代码。如果一开始你就使用两个string的话,你需要修改的就只有strings.xml文件。
0推荐
15K 浏览

从零开始来看一下Java泛型的设计

泛型是Java中一个非常重要的知识点,在Java集合类框架中泛型被广泛应用。本文我们将从零开始来看一下Java泛型的设计,将会涉及到通配符处理,以及让人苦恼的类型擦除。
CarBanda 8年前   
0推荐
6K 浏览

Android中数据序列化之Serializable与Parcelable

Serializable 序列化Serializable是Java语言的特性之一,是将java对象转换成字节序列的过程,与之对应的是反序列化。反序列化是将字节序列转化为java对象的过程。 Se...
0推荐
17K 浏览

Android gradle常用配置总结

本文是针对android开发中的 build.gradle 文件中的常用配置总结,一些配置是在特定的场景下才使用,一些是为了解决一些问题才加上。所以默认还是使用在Android Studio工具...
1 2 3 4 5 6 7 8 9 10

经验分享,提升职场影响力

投稿

热门问答

    热门文档